About us:

Holy Cross Health is a Catholic not-for-profit health system that serves the two most populous counties in Maryland Montgomery and Prince Georges with a commitment to being the most trusted provider of health-care services in the area. Founded in 1963 by the Sisters of the Holy Cross Holy Cross Health is a member of Trinity Health of Livonia Michigan. Holy Cross Hospital in Silver Spring is one of the largest hospitals in Maryland and Holy Cross Germantown Hospital is the first hospital in the nation built on a community college campus enhanced by an educational partnership. The Holy Cross Health Network operates primary-care practices and affordable health centers and offers a wide range of innovative community-based health and wellness programs. Specialty care home care and hospice services round out Holy Cross Healths high-quality and coordinated continuum of care that aims to improve health and let you live life on your own terms.
